We invite you to join us in the 2021 IEEE Radio Frequency Integrated Circuits (RFIC) Symposium, to be held as a first-ever hybrid event with both in-person and virtual components.
The in-person RFIC Symposium has been merged with the in-person International Microwave Symposium (IMS) and will take place in Atlanta, GA on 7-9 June 2021. You will enjoy a plenary session, that will feature the CTOs from Texas Instruments and Honeywell, a complimentary technical lecture program covering key MW/RF topics, 13 technical sessions featuring both RFIC and IMS papers, and the IMS exhibition.
The virtual RFIC Symposium will start two weeks after, on 20-25 June 2021. Attendees will use an on-line platform to access content and interact with others. All content will be live-streamed by presenters throughout the week and then available on demand for one month. The virtual symposium includes a plenary session with speakers from U. Twente and Intel, 14 technical sessions of RFIC papers, 12 workshops, four complimentary technical lectures, two panels, a demonstration forum, and a virtual exhibition. All attendees to our in-person symposium will receive complimentary access to the virtual symposium.
